SJVN Green Invites Bids For 1.352 GW PM-KUSUM Comp-C Project In Maharashtra Updated On Mon, Dec 23rd, 2024 by Saurenergy As part of its efforts to increase the implementation of feeder-level solarization under Component-C of PM-KUSUM, SJVN subsidiary SJVN Green has now released a tender to install 1,352 MW capacity through solar power projects across 102 locations in four districts of Maharashtra. These districts are Pune, Nashik, Ahmednagar, and Solapur. SJVN Green is accepting bids […] Read more

Shriram Finance Consolidates Its Green Finance Business Updated On Fri, Dec 20th, 2024 by Saurenergy Shriram Finance Limited (Shriram Finance), the flagship company of the Shriram Group has announced consolidating all its green financing initiatives under Shriram Green Finance. These financing services will be dedicated to funding initiatives beyond electric vehicles. With this step, the firm has planned to diversify its funding portfolio. Electricity Costs: India’s Lowest and Most Expensive States, The Global Picture Updated On Fri, Dec 20th, 2024 by Saurenergy A lot of factors influence the per unit electricity costs in a country. The prices are heavily influenced by factors that include the country’s geographical location, geological makeup, level of development and technological advancement, and whether it is a high-, middle-, or low-income nation.
